Eyen Williams says being a Father “means blazing a new trail that my father didn’t.”

Name: Eyen Williams | City: Roselle, NJ | IG: @norseman30

What does being a father mean to you?

Being a father to me means being the model of a man my daughter should be interested in. It means blazing a new trail that my father didn’t. It means being a protector and provider for my family. It means learning to love my daughter for her all her brilliance and all her faults. Teaching her that everything in life is a lesson you must learn.

Describe your experience with your father growing up and how that impacted you today.

My father wasn’t around until I was 15. Him not being around helped me keep in mind what not to do when I had kids. It let me know that not every man is fit to have a child just because they have the tools to do so. Once I met my father I thought he was the coolest guy in the world. Then as i got older i got a chance to know him on an adult level and we had a conversation where I told him i was glad he wasn’t around or i would’ve ended up like him.

What things did you take from your experience growing up into your own fatherhood journey?

Not growing up with a father just allowed me to take bits and pieces of fatherhood from the men in my family that i admire and apply it to my own life. I’m a new dad so I’m not able to reciprocate all that i learned but i will be able to share those experiences with my daughter. From fishing trips to supporting her every desire that she wants to explore IE: ballet/ musical instruments etc.

What advice would you give others new on their fatherhood journey?

Just be open to the experience your child may set you on. I’m a new father myself and I’m excited to see what hobbies she wants to embark on and wants me to participate in.

If you could write a quick letter to your father, starting with “Dear Father,” what would you say?

Dear Father, There’s going to come a time when you may get a chance to be apart of one of your children’s lives and if I were you i wouldn’t pass it up. Life allows us a second chance sometimes a third or fourth chance but being a father is a job that’s never complete. You’re still on your first chance, don’t pass it up.
